What is Pxless?

Pxless is a way of thinking about design that avoids using fixed pixel sizes. Instead, it uses units that change based on the screen or user needs. For example, rather than setting a button to 200 pixels wide, you might make it a percentage of the screen. This keeps things looking good on phones, tablets, or big monitors. The idea started as screens got more varied in size and resolution. Designers saw that fixed pixels caused problems like broken layouts on small devices. Pxless fixes that by focusing on how elements relate to each other. It makes designs feel natural and easy to update.

How Pxless Differs from Traditional Design

Traditional design often sticks to pixels for control, like setting exact margins or fonts. But pxless uses relative measures, such as em or rem units tied to base font size. This means if a user zooms in, everything scales together. Pixels can make sites look off on high-resolution screens, but pxless adapts smoothly. Step-by-Step Setup for Pxless

First, review your current designs for fixed pixels. Replace them with relative units like vw for viewport width or % for parents. Set a base font size in rem to control scaling. Use flexbox or grid for layouts that bend. Add media queries for big shifts, like rearranging columns. Document your choices in a style guide. This keeps everyone aligned.
